American Cruise Lines announced the name of its brand new 140 passenger Mississippi sternwheeler – Queen of the Mississippi – currently under construction and two months ahead of schedule at Chesapeake Shipbuilding Corp. in Salisbury, MD. American Cruise Lines has also unveiled the first renderings of the ship’s interior, including those of the future dining salon, Paddlewheel Lounge and passenger staterooms.

Italian superyacht builder Rossi Navi has a 46 meter yacht hull number FR025 under construction that is expected to be completed and delivered in 2012. The 46.35-meter yacht features exterior lines drawn by the well known Frank Mulder with an interior concept created by design Studio Spadolini.
An Amels Limited Edition 177 motor yacht hull number 459 has been launched by the master Dutch superyacht builder AMELS in The Netherlands. Hull number 459 of the Limited Editions 177 motor yacht range features naval architecture by Amels with exterior design by Tim Heywood Designs. The 70m motor yacht Numptia has been launched by Italian superyacht builder Rossi Navi at their shipyard in Viareggio, Italy. The superyacht Numptia was designed by Design Studio Spadolini and features interior design by Studio Salvagni. This unique motor yacht offers vast and comfortable spaces which can accommodate 12 guests and 19 crew members.

Dometic Marine’s Booth at this year’s China International Boat Show in Shanghai features the new In-Duct Breathe Easy(TM) Air Purifier (patent-pending), which was awarded the highly acclaimed IBEX Innovation Award in the Mechanical Systems category at IBEX 2010. Since its launch to the U.S. market, the In-Duct Breathe Easy has been specified by several yacht builders including Trinity Yachts.
